The authors report 6 cases of adrenal pheochromocytoma seen over a per
iod of 3 years (1993-1995). All patients were females, aged between 17
and 43 years with a mean of 35 years, Clinical manifestations consist
ed of either sustained hypertension, with episodes of hypersudation an
d palpitations, or paroxysmal hypertension which was revealed during s
urgery; the disease was sometimes discovered incidentally, C.T and ult
rasound showed in every cases adrenal mass as 3 to 6 cm usually locate
d on the left side (5 cases), All patients were operated viaa lumbotom
y and adrenalectomy was performed, In one case an associated thrombus
within the vena cava was removed, Postoperative follow-up was uneventf
ul except for one patient who developed a recurrent episode of hyperte
nsion.
